Nah, SCCA AutoX sucks! :) Way too many people, way too few runs per day and you end-up staying later.

Local BMW CCA runs better AutoX events, IMHO! :). All of their events are at Ft. Devens at Ayer MA.

For drag racing, we meet at NED (New England Dragway) once/month (second Wed of every month). Plus, they have import events at NED last Sat of every month, so most of us go to NED at least twice/month.

In addition to AutoX and Drag racing, you can also do some oval track tracing for very little money. Check out spectator drags www.seekonkspeedway.com . It is a small, 1/3 mile oval where two people race from stop for one lap (final race is two laps). It is as close as you can get to legal street racing around here. Only, you do it front of 10,000 spectators.

For more local info, you might want to join New England Club DSM (http://autos.groups.yahoo.com/group/NewEngDSM/ ), just make sure to fill out your PUBLIC profile.

You can actually still run nationals with NER, but that really doesn't matter for our buddy here who's just starting.

BMWCCA is good, but if you want the wisened geezers who are multi-national champ winners, you go to SCCA, also if you want a lot of variety of cars other than clunky beemers and 80% of the people who can't drive... I guess it's a matter of how much competition you want.
 
>but if you want the wisened geezers who are multi-national champ winners, you go to SCCA

Have you actually been to BMW CCA autox? Almost all local DSMs race with BMW CCA this includes Fedja, Charles Moss, Josh W. and myself. Why don’t you cross reference our names against DSM AutoX since its inception and you will find that took 1-3 places in all sorts of different classes. So arguably, some of the best DSM AutoXers are racing with BMW CCA, what better competition can you ask for?

Fedja used to race more with SCCA, because of the nationals, but the rest of us stopped attending SCCA autoX years ago because the wait to run ratio was just terrible!

Plus, in the past, BMW CCA did not classify the cars based on mods. There wasn’t any of the mods-nazis running around complaining about every little thing. Because of that, there were always a lot of highly modified cars at their events, way before SCCA introduced Mod class. Now, they adapted SCCA PAX system (much to my dislike…), but a lot of the old guys are still there (mainly because there isn’t anywhere that you can go :).

>if you want a lot of variety of cars other than clunky beemers

No, I guess you haven’t been there in a while… Beemers comprise 50% or fewer of cars at these events… I am not a huge BMW car fan, but the larger than average number of BMWs does not seem to bother me. I mean, it is their event, I am grateful that they open it to others.
